Benefits of Aluminium Sliding Windows for Residential and Commercial Use

Aluminium sliding windows are increasingly popular in both residential and commercial markets. Their design facilitates easy access to natural light, enhancing spaces visually and functionally. According to industry reports, over 40% of new homes in urban areas feature sliding windows. This trend is due to their sleek appearance and energy efficiency.

One significant advantage is the durability of aluminium. It can withstand harsh weather conditions without warping or rusting. Research indicates that buildings with aluminium windows show a 20% reduction in energy consumption. This is crucial for both homeowners looking to cut costs and businesses aiming for sustainability. The seamless integration of sliding windows can also improve indoor air quality by allowing fresh air circulation.

However, there are challenges to consider. Improper installation can lead to leaks and poor insulation. It's essential to choose skilled professionals for installation. Additionally, the initial cost of aluminium sliding windows can be higher than other materials. Yet, the long-term benefits often outweigh these initial expenses. Evaluating local climate and specific needs can guide better purchasing decisions.

Key Features of Aluminium Sliding Windows to Consider When Buying

When considering aluminium sliding windows, focus on key features to ensure you make the right choice. An essential aspect is thermal efficiency. High-quality windows should have thermal breaks. This helps reduce energy costs and enhances comfort. Look for multi-chamber designs that improve insulation. They can keep your space warm in winter and cool in summer.

Security is another critical feature. Aluminium sliding windows must come with robust locking systems. Consider models with laminated glass for added safety. This provides peace of mind, especially in vulnerable areas. Visit your supplier and evaluate physical samples. Sometimes, images do not portray the actual quality.

Tips: Always check the warranty details. A strong warranty can indicate the product’s durability. Evaluate the sliding mechanism carefully. It should operate smoothly without excessive effort. The finish is also important. It should be scratch-resistant and have a long-lasting coating. Make informed decisions by gathering information from multiple sources.

Cost Factors and Budgeting for Exporting Aluminium Sliding Windows

When it comes to exporting aluminium sliding windows, understanding cost factors is crucial. Import tariffs, transportation costs, and exchange rates all play a role in your budget. These costs can vary significantly depending on the destination. For example, shipping to Europe might be more expensive than to Asia. Always research specific routes to get accurate estimates.

Quality matters too. Higher-quality materials may increase your initial expense, but they can lead to long-term savings. Ensure that your windows meet local regulations and standards. This compliance often affects costs but is essential for reliability and safety. Trade-offs are common; focusing solely on low price might compromise quality. Finding a balance is imperative for maintaining your reputation.

Finally, consider market demand. Prices can fluctuate based on seasonal trends. Monitoring these trends can help set competitive pricing. Sometimes, it could be wise to adjust your offerings to match consumer preferences. This flexibility might come at a cost but can enhance sales opportunities.

Guidelines for Maintaining and Installing Aluminium Sliding Windows

Maintaining and installing aluminium sliding windows requires attention to detail. Proper installation is crucial for optimal performance. Ensure that all parts are level before fixing them. This prevents future issues, such as misalignment and difficulty in operation. Use a spirit level during installation. It is also important to ensure that the frame is tightly sealed to minimize drafts.

Regular maintenance extends the life of your windows. Clean the tracks and rollers to prevent debris buildup. Lubricate moving parts with silicone spray to ensure smooth operation. It’s beneficial to inspect the seals for any signs of wear or damage. Addressing these issues early can prevent larger problems later.

Installing aluminium sliding windows may seem straightforward, but it’s easy to make mistakes. Incorrect measurements can lead to gaps, affecting insulation and security. Think about the long-term implications of your installation. Sometimes, seeking professional help for challenging installations may save you time and headaches later.
